Property Tax Insights for ZIP 28754

Property owners in ZIP code 28754 (Mars Hill, North Carolina) pay a median of $1,406/year in property taxes on homes valued at $289,700. This translates to an effective tax rate of 0.49%, which is 32% below the North Carolina state average of 0.71%.

The monthly property tax burden for a median-valued home in 28754 is approximately $117, which factors into escrow payments on mortgages. This ZIP code is located within Madison County.

Compared to similar ZIP codes in North Carolina, 28754 has higher property taxes. ZIP codes with similar effective rates include 28762 (0.48%) and 28742 (0.48%).

In Mars Hill, property taxes represent approximately 2.0% of the median household income of $68,750, providing context for the relative tax burden on homeowners in this area.

North Carolina reassesses property at market value upon sale with no statewide limit on tax increases — Madison County will use your purchase price to establish the new tax base. Madison County provides a $25,000 Homestead Exemption for owner-occupied primary residences; file your claim with the Madison County Tax Assessor within 30 days of purchase to reduce your taxable value. Contact the Madison County Tax Assessor's office promptly after closing to submit your Homestead Exemption application and obtain your Notice of Valuation.

Margin of Error

The median property tax estimate for this ZIP code has a margin of error of ±$96. ZCTA-level data has wider margins than county-level estimates due to smaller sample sizes.
